The beautiful Hagi (bush clover) Yuzen-dyed Shirayuki Towels come from Nara, an ancient capital city of Japan near Kyoto, and they are made of 8 layers of a fabric that was once woven into mosquito nets called "kaya". These cloths are very soft, durable and absorbent and are perfect for using as dish cloths and wash/hand towels. Over time, the cloths become really soft and supple, and eventually they make great rags. The starch needs to be washed off before the first use.
Made in Japan.
Measurements: 30cm x 40cm (11.81" x 15.74")
Material: Cotton / Rayon
